SUCTION POWERThe suction power is just as powerful as you expect and it meets all expectations and justifies the highest rating it has received in many reviews. Easily beats everything else that I've tried before. A test for vacuuming a dirty car showed how efficient and useful it is. Cuts down the vacuum time by a lot. Another plus is that it can handle wet messes just as well.BLOWER EXHAUSTLike bigger models that I was hoping to avoid, it has a permanent powerful hot exhaust that is also known as the blower. There is no way around this. All vacuums must create an exit for the suction. The blower functionality from the other end can't be turned off. The suggestion is to insert the sound muffler that comes with the accessories to reduce the sound and may decrease the intensity of air flow output and it works wonders. It works very well in eliminating the hot nasty blast and reduces the sound by a lot. But because it is hot and the foam is made of petroleum based materials, it will produce a chemical like odor. That will go away with time but at least in the beginning sessions of operation, the odor is very unpleasant. Not suggested for use in closed spaces initially.Also don't overlook the usefulness of a blower function. It can dub as a leaf blower, replace compressed air can functions like cleaning computer boards if you fit it with the right adapters and even help inflate things.DESIGNOverall, it is better than competition both in terms of accessories and size. I also like the attempts for helping the user organize the accessories and the hose. There are places to put in the attachments so they won't go missing.INCREDIBLE PRICEIt is worth every penny and beats every other model I've tried/owned. You would think a combination of all this which is a rarity in all other models would be very costly but it isn't. The bags are priced very reasonably and easily replaceable/accessible. No price gouging on frequent replacement and throw away designs.NEEDS A CARRYING/STORAGE CASEDifficult to find any storage or carrying case for it. I wish they made one for the unit.There are also no wheels or rolling cart attachment solution. It is primary designed to be set up on a wall, on the floor and be carried on the go.NON-WHEELEDThis is a non-wheeled vacuum designed to be used as stationary vac shop, hung from a wall or otherwise manually placed close to the mess you are cleaning up. You can make a cart for it and turn it into a wheeled version. Therefore it is not suitable to be used as a substitute for a traditional vacuum.The other issue is that the type of hose is suited for stationary tasks and doesn't have a rotate mechanism at the attachment points like wheeled based variants that would adjust to the pull and push action of vacuuming.

I decided I wanted to get serious about detailing my car and that meant getting a good shop vac. I started out looking at the usual suspects with he tub style shop vacs and honestly I discounted the "hand held" style. After reading ton of reviews and watching a ton of videos, I changed my mind and boy am I glad I did.- This things sucks! And I mean that in the best way. The suction power is amazing. I had 4 years of dirt and sand in my cars carpets and this thing got it all out. Even after I thought it had gotten everything I dumped the canister and went over the car one more time. Tons more came out.- The attachments are excellent. Everything you need for detailing a car is right there. The crevice tool and the car nozzle do 90% of the work. Keep in mind this is a suction only vacuum. No rotating brushes, just pure sucking power.- The cord is long and so is the hose. I couldn't quite get both sides of the back seat of my civic with the hose but getting past half way was no problem even with it sitting outside. You won't have a "dead zone" in the middle you cant reach easily.- If you need to do a lot of water work, this might not be the right one. Without wheels, you will be doing all the work to move this around once it is filled with water. But that doesnt mean it cant handle it. I soaked my floor mats and then used this to clean them while wet to get even more dirt out and had no issue. It takes about a minute to switch from being a dry only to a wet dry.If you are looking for a car vac, stop looking. This is what you want. If you want an easy to move shop vac for cleaning dusty areas, this is great. The only thing I would not use it for is large (2-4 gallon) liquid jobs and thats just because it will get heavy fast. It will do the job, it just won't be easy.Highly recommended.

I was looking for a reliable, portable, light shop vac that has a decent hose length and as much suction as possible and ended up buying this Vacmaster "Beast." I'm really happy with this vacuum and it's exactly what I wanted. So, in terms of each of those things I was looking for:Portable and light - this vacuum is easy to pick up and carry. It doesn't have wheels, but I have a much larger shop vac with wheels so I didn't need that. In fact, I prefer this because I can hold it in one hand while on a step ladder or walk around with it easily (things I can't do with my larger shop vac). It has a 5 gallon chamber, meaning it is quite compact.Decent hose length - mine came with a 7 foot hose and various attachments. Perfect for what I wanted.Strong suction - this is rated at 5.5 HP which is just as strong as my larger shop vac and stronger than the Dyson I use inside. No problem picking up debris and great for vacuuming a car. You can also reverse the hose and use this as a blower.Reliable - so far, so good. It seems well-built and time will tell. I've had it for a few months.Overall, it's a great little shop vac!
